"ROK Player announced today the release of six major new titles to it’s full-length content roster of mobile entertainment - to include the hugely popular BBC comedies Little Britain and The Office through MTV’s South Park and V2’s Best Indie Anthems - with something for the footie fans as well."
Pretty nifty, eh? I have been toying with the idea of getting myself a Vodafone ‘unlimited data’ sim just to try out ROK.
I rather like the concept of being able to buy a content-loaded memory card for my phone with all the office episodes on it.
